In 2020-2021, 16,897 people earned their degree in public administration, making the major the 49th most popular in the United States.

Across Michigan, there were 386 public administration gra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 123 public administration graduates with average earnings and debt of $41,004 and $27,379 respectively.

This year’s “Schools for a Bachelor’s Highly Focused on Public Admin Major in Michigan” ranking looked at 8 colleges that offer degrees in a bachelor’s in public administration.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in public administration.
